P. 1
Clase Bases de Datos

Clase Bases de Datos

|Views: 436|Likes:
Publicado porjsola02

More info:

Categories:Types, School Work
Published by: jsola02 on Aug 12, 2010
Copyright:Attribution Non-commercial

Availability:

Read on Scribd mobile: iPhone, iPad and Android.
download as PPT, PDF, TXT or read online from Scribd
See more
See less

11/17/2013

pdf

text

original

ASIGNATURA OPTATIVA BASES DE DATOS

Magda Silva

TEMARIO
Conceptos Generales Metodología de Modelamiento de Datos Sistemas Administradores de Bases de Datos

1.2.3.-

4..- Planificación BD 4.1.- Diseño de BD 4.2.-Base de Datos Relacionales 5.- Data Warehouse y Data Mining 6.-DBA

1.- CONCEPTOS GENERALES 1.-

Bases de datos 


Los S.I. guardan datos de los procesos oraganizacionales cuya conducción apoyan. Ejemplo: Sistema de docencia:
Notas Asignaturas

Archivos

Alumnos

Ficha de Alumno Ficha de Alumno Rol : 412711-3 Ficha de Alumno Rol : 412711-3 Ficha de Alumno

Registros

Nombres 412711-3 Washington : José Rol : Nombres 412711-3 Washington : José Rol : Apellidos : EspinozaWashington Nombres : José Pérez Apellidos Nombres : Espinoza Pérez : José Alfonso AñoApellidos : 1997 ingreso : Espinoza Pérez AñoApellidos : 1997 ingreso : Espinoza Robles Tipo Ingreso : PAA1997 Año ingreso : Tipo Ingreso : PAA Año ingreso : 2001 Fecha nacimiento:PAA Tipo Ingreso : 11/09/80 Fecha nacimiento: 11/09/80 Tipo Ingreso : PAA Domicilio nacimiento: 11/09/801145, Villa Alemana : Los Alerces Fecha Domicilio nacimiento: 11/09/83 1145, Villa Alemana : Los Alerces Fecha Domicilio Conceptos Generales1145, Villa Alemana : Los Alerces

Campos

Ej. Ej. ¿Se puede sin campo clave? Conceptos Generales . Rol de archivo. Ej. archivo de Asignaturas. Archivo: Archivo: conjunto de registros del mismo tipo. Rol de alumno. dentro de un archivo.Bases de datos     Base de datos: conjunto de archivos relacionados. Ej. Nombre. Ej. Ej. valor). alumno. Campo: dato que se almacena (la dupla compuesta Campo: por atributo y valor). Ej. del registro de alumno.D. Docencia. etc. etc. Registro: estructura compuesta por un conjunto de Registro: campos. tipo. del Sistema de Docencia. Ej. Fecha de Nacimiento. Ej. datos: relacionados. etc. campos. alumnos. Campo clave: permite distinguir un registro de clave: los demás. Ej. archivo de Alumnos. B. Ficha de alumno del archivo de alumnos. alumno. alumno. etc.

computacional. Rápido acceso a los datos. en el sentido que: que: Pueden ser consultados por más de una aplicación.D. Conceptos Generales . Las B. almacenamiento. Sus datos perduran aun cuando se modifiquen las aplicaciones que la accesan. procesamiento? Evitan la duplicidad de datos (si están bien diseñadas). aplicación. diseñadas). automatizadas tienen las siguientes características: características: Gran capacidad de almacenamiento.D.Bases de datos automatizadas   Las bases de datos (B.D.) automatizadas utilizan un soporte (B.  Las B. automatizadas son independientes de las aplicaciones que las accesan. ¿Alto poder datos. computacional. accesan.

PAA PAA ESP PAA Fecha Nac. Nombres Simulación Investigación de Operaciones I Créditos 6 5 Rol 412711-3 412711-3 415547-8 415547-8 . Nombres José Washington Andrea Pamela María Eugenia Pedro Carlos Archivo de Alumnos Apellidos Año ingr....8 5..4 4. Espinoza Robles Figueroa Pérez Herrera Morales Solar Márquez 1997 1997 1997 1997 Tipo Ingr.Bases de datos automatizadas Rol 412711-3 415547-8 417787-2 418090-5 .0 . Archivo de Notas Sigla EST-356 EST-339 EST-356 EST-339 Conceptos Generales Nota 5. 11/09/80 05/03/80 22/08/79 01/12/79 Archivo de Asignaturas Sigla EST-356 EST-339 ...3 6..

Sybase. información. Informix. Usuario Conceptos Generales . Es un Datos. software que se encarga de mantener los datos de un sistema de información. Access.Los DBMS  DBMS: DBMS: (Data Base Management System) Sistema de Administración de Bases de Datos. Existen varios DBMS.S.M. MySQL. entre ellos Oracle. MySQL. Aplicación D.B.

Dato como un recurso ..1.1.1.1.

Dato como un recurso  Dato  Información  Base de Datos Dato Computador Información Base de Datos Conceptos Generales .

Concepto de Base de Datos Usuario A Programa de Aplicación Bodega Usuario B ‡ ‡ ‡ Usuario N ‡ ‡ ‡ Insumo Proveedor Conceptos Generales .

Concepto de Base de Datos i el Planificaci n BASE i el T ctico DE DATOS i el peracional Conceptos Generales .

1.2..Enfoque Tradicional de Procesamiento de Datos .1.2.

Enfoque Tradicional de Procesamiento de Datos Enfoque por Agregación A B C D E F G H I Conceptos Generales .

Enfoque por Agregación  Sistema de Procesamiento de Archivos Programa acturación Programa Compras Programa Cuentas por Pagar Programa entas ¡ Archivo Proveedor Archivo actura Archivo Clientes Archivo Inventario Productos Conceptos Generales   Archivo Clientes Archivo Cuentas Pagadas Archivo Empleado Archivo Inventario ateriales Archivo Proveedor Programa Sueldos Archivo Empleados .

3.3.1.1.Enfoque Base de Datos ..

Enfoque Base de Datos  Archivos Relacionados Elementos del Enfoque Implementación del Enfoque   Conceptos Generales .

Archivos Relacionados Archivo Clientes Archivo Cuentas Pagadas Archivo Empleados Archivo Inventario Archivo Proveedor Archivo Factura Archivo Balance Archivo Estadísticas Ventas Conceptos Generales .

Elementos del Enfoque de BD Administradores de BD Desarrolladores de SI Usuarios Finales Herramienta CASE Interface Usuario Programas de Aplicaciones Repositorio DBMS BD Conceptos Generales .

Implementación del Enfoque de BD Modela iento Datos (rara ez) Creación D (rara ez) (pocas eces) Uso D (frecuentemente) Progra ador Definición BD rograma de plicación Usuario Final Consulta ( uery) equerimientos Modelo de Datos Conceptual Compilador DDL Traductor DML DBMS BD Lógica (Sc ema) BD ísica Conceptos Generales .

Privacidad e Int egridad Flexibilidad en el Acceso Independencia de los Dat os Reducci n de la Mant enci n de Programas Conceptos Generales .DESVENTAJAS ARCHIVOS Redundancia no Cont rolada Inconsist encia de Dat os Inflexibilidad Escasa Posibilidad de Compart ir Dat os Pobre Est andarizaci n Baja Product ividad del Programador Excesiva Mant enci n VENTAJAS BD Mínima redundancia de Dat os Consist encia de Dat os Int egraci n de Dat os Compart ir Dat os Esfuerzo por Est andarizaci n Facilit ar el Desarrollo de aplicaciones Cont roles de Seguridad.

1..4. análisis de problemas y visualización de aspectos más complejos. es decir. .4. Igualmente apoya la coordinación. almacena y distribuye información (datos manipulados) para apoyar la toma de decisiones y el control en una organización.Las BD en el proceso de desarrollo de los SISTEMAS DE INFORMACIÓN Un sistema de información se define como un conjunto de procedimientos interrelacionados que forman un todo. se obtiene. procesa.1.

1. los de apoyo a las decisiones y los estratégicos.4.Las BD en el proceso de desarrollo de los SISTEMAS DE INFORMACIÓN Un sistema de información contiene informaci n de sus procesos y su entorno. estratégicos. La retroalimentaci n consiste en entradas reingresadas las que son evaluadas y perfeccionadas..4. Conceptos Generales . procesamiento y salidas. Las actividades básicas que producen la información necesitan entradas. Estos sistemas de información proporcionan la información necesaria a la organización o empresa. donde y cuando se necesita .1. Tipos de sistemas de información existentes son los Transaccionales.

decisiones.. la informaci n es un conjunto datos. si por fenómeno. etc. organizado de datos. sobre un país.4. Conceptos Generales . densidad de población. Cuando tenemos que resolver un país.Las BD en el proceso de desarrollo de los SISTEMAS DE INFORMACIÓN En sentido general.4. ejemplo organizamos datos sobre un país (número de habitantes. que constituyen un mensaje sobre un determinado ente o fenómeno.1.1. determinado problema o tenemos que tomar una decisión. empleamos diversas fuentes de informaci n y construimos lo que en general se denomina conocimiento o informaci n organizada que permite la resolución de problemas o la toma de decisiones. nombre del presidente.) este resumen constituye informaci n etc. De esta manera.

Las BD en el proceso de desarrollo de los SISTEMAS DE INFORMACIÓN    Un dato es una representación simbólica (numérica. es el procesado de los datos lo que nos proporciona información Conceptos Generales . etc. entidad. El dato no tiene valor semántico (sentido) en sí mismo. alfabética. atributo o característica de una etc. pero convenientemente tratado (procesado) se puede utilizar en la realización de cálculos o toma de decisiones.4.4. algoritmo. informático. Es de empleo muy común en el ámbito decisiones. entidad.1..). Un dato por sí mismo no constituye información.1. informático. En programación un dato es la expresión general que describe las características de las entidades sobre las cuales opera un algoritmo.

Características de los Requerimientos de Información Caract eríst icas Decisión que apoya Tipo de Decisión Modelo más usado Caract eríst icas de la Información: Fuent e Exact it ud Amplit ud Frecuencia Rango de Tiempo Uso Nivel Est rat égico Planificación Largo Plazo No Est ruct urada Predict ivo Nivel Táct ico Cont rol Gerencial Semi Est ruct urada Descript ivo Nivel Operacional Cont rol Operacional Est ruct urada Normat ivo Medio Ambient e Razonable Resumida A Solicit ud Años Predicción Regist ros Int ernos Buena Det allada Periódica Años Cont rol Operación Int erna Exact a Muy Det allada Tiempo Real Meses Acción Diaria Conceptos Generales .

Tipos de SI OLTP (On(On-Line Transaction Processing) SI Operacionales o TPS (Transaction Processing Systems) SI Administrativos o MIS (Management Information Systems) OLAP (On(On-Line Analytic Processing) Sistemas de Apoyo a la toma de decisiones o DSS (Decision Support Systems) Conceptos Generales .

Ejemplo de un DSS Computador Central DBMS Computador ersonal uery lanilla DB's Corporati as Subcjto BD rc i o Local Conceptos Generales .

hacia el «  Data Warehouse (DW) o almacén de los datos corporativos (sistema OLAP)  Conceptos Generales .Data Warehouse BD Operacionales Grandes  Cada cierto tiempo los datos son movidos fuera del sistema OLTP.

Arquitectura del DW Aplicación A Sistema OLTP Datos Operacionales (Gigabytes) Data Warehouse (Terabytes) Aplicación B Conceptos Generales .

Metodologías de Desarrollo st dio de actibilidad Definici n de e eri ientos Upper-CASE Dise o L gico Dise o ísico rototipo rogra aci n y r ebas Apro i aciones S cesi as Implementaci n Lower-CASE Mantenci n Conceptos Generales .

Conceptos y Características de los Datos .5..1.1.5.

Conceptos y Características de los Datos  Naturaleza del Dato Realidad. Metadato y Valor  Representación del Dato Entidades y Asociaciones Tipos de Modelos de Datos  Semántica de los Datos  Tipos de Bases de Datos  Conceptos Generales .

Naturaleza del Dato Eventos. Objetos y Diccionario de Datos Base de Datos Definición Tipo de Registro Ocurrencia de Registro Clase de Entidades Atributos Definición Ítemes de Dato Metadato Ocurrencia de Ítemes de Dato Dato (o valor) Realidad Conceptos Generales .

materiales y equipos. que son organizados para satisfacer ciertos objetivos. organización se considera como un conjunto de personas. Cualquier opera. una interacción con el medio. Conceptos Generales . recursos financieros. con sus componentes y el medio ambiente en el cual opera. además posee objetivos.Naturaleza del Dato   REALIDAD Comprende el mundo real (una organización). medio.

un vuelo. empresa. entidades que poseen características similares. todos los clientes de una empresa. o intangible como una cuenta de un cliente. un producto. es un conjunto de entidades. Conceptos Generales . y a veces. También se le llama tipo de entidades. un computador o un cliente. Por ejemplo. entidad. Una clase de entidades. costos.Naturaleza del Dato   Una entidad es una persona. banco. un centro de costos. Una entidad puede ser tangible datos. suele usarse indistintamente el término entidad o clase de entidad. objeto o evento sobre lo que la organizaci n decide coleccionar y almacenar datos. similares. como un empleado.

metadato. Se usa para desarrollar modelos lógicos de las entidades y asociaciones de una organización. cada atributo tiene un tipo de ítem de dato como metadato.Naturaleza del Dato    METADATO Es informaci n acerca de los datos de una n. Conceptos Generales . Cada clase de entidad tiene un tipo de registro definido como metadato. organización. El metadato es almacenado y organización. mantenido en el diccionario de datos (o repositorio) de una organización. organizaci n.

Manejo de Archivos Cabezal lecto grabador Conceptos Generales .

Manejo de archivos Conceptos Generales Partes de un disco duro .

Manejo de Archivos Organización de los datos en el medio de almacenamiento Conceptos Generales .

You're Reading a Free Preview

Descarga
scribd
/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->